繁体   English   中英

ORACLE SDO_GEOMETRY ToString()?

[英]ORACLE SDO_GEOMETRY ToString()?

我正在编写一个.Net系统,该系统需要能够从数据库中检索oracle几何字段。 我的SQL语句中是否有任何方法可以将几何类型转换为字符串,以便我可以在.Net方面进行处理。 目前我无法取出数据,因为它不是放入OLEDB阅读器的有效数据类型,因此必须将其转换为数据库端。

select CS_BOUNDS from MDSYS.CS_SRS where SRID = 4326

谢谢

您可以使用Get_WKT方法:

返回几何对象的众所周知的文本(WKT)格式(在6.7.1.1节中进行了说明)。

该文档提供以下示例:

SELECT c.shape.Get_WKT()
  FROM cola_markets c WHERE c.name = 'cola_b';

C.SHAPE.GET_WKT()                                                               
--------------------------------------------------------------------------------
POLYGON ((5.0 1.0, 8.0 1.0, 8.0 6.0, 5.0 7.0, 5.0 1.0)) 

返回类型为CLOB。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M